The Unique Perspective

Director Julian Schnabel chose to shoot most of the film from Jean-Dominique Bauby's perspective, often placing the camera at eye level to mimic his limited view.

Why it matters: This stylistic choice immerses the audience into Bauby's experience of locked-in syndrome, allowing viewers to feel his disorientation and confinement, making the emotional impact of the story much more profound.

The Use of Color and Visual Style

The film employs a striking visual style, with bright colors in the early scenes juxtaposed against muted tones following Bauby's stroke.

Why it matters: This contrast emphasizes the loss of vitality and the stark transition from a vibrant life to one of severe limitation, enhancing the narrative's emotional complexity.

Real-Life Inspiration

The film is based on Jean-Dominique Bauby's memoir, which he wrote by dictating letters with his one working eye.

Why it matters: This unique method of communication highlights the ingenuity and strength of the human spirit, which is a central theme in the film's narrative.

The Title's Significance

The title 'The Diving Bell and the Butterfly' symbolizes Bauby's condition—trapped like a diving bell but yearning for freedom like a butterfly.

Why it matters: This metaphor encapsulates the film's central themes of confinement and the desire for liberation, allowing viewers to reflect deeply on Bauby's journey.
